Output e28b2f225a21265d36605eb857a01f22a3b14e283f7f60e5535d97f6356fd1c5:9

value
554411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3831157b42f0e64589faf37d1a5f30193421e56 OP_EQUAL
address
3LyPWmQoSsdpqhaFZ65KfA65Z2Q63TaVUd
transaction
e28b2f225a21265d36605eb857a01f22a3b14e283f7f60e5535d97f6356fd1c5
spent
true